US Army Europe awards Titan $20 mil Automated Info and Ident Tech contract
EDP Weekly's IT Monitor, Jan 13, 2003
The Titan Corporation (NYSE:TTN) announced recently that it has been awarded a contract by the U.S. Army, Europe (USAREUR) having a potential value, with options if exercised, of $20 million through September 2007. Awarded by the USAREUR Deputy Chief of Logistics (DCSLOG)--the Executive Agent for the US European Command for the management of Automated Information Systems and Automatic Identification Technologies (AIT) within the European Theater--the contract calls for Titan to support the largest military AIT infrastructure in the world.

"Automatic Identification Technology is a key tool in helping today's soldier track supplies and locate assets," said Eric DeMarco, Titan's President and COO. "We are pleased at the opportunity to be a key participant in this high priority program supporting the soldiers in the European and Central Command."
AIT is a technology that provides in-transit visibility--in near real time--of equipment, conveyances and personnel to support worldwide military and civilian security operations. This technology has been vital in tracking movements of assets between the United States, the European theater, and Southwest Asia.
This win continues the AIT support that Titan has been providing to USAREUR since 1994. Operating from Friedrichsfeld, Germany, Titan has personnel located in six European countries who are responsible for the management of the AIT infrastructures that have been installed to date, as well as all future expansions of these technologies destined to the European Theater, the Balkans and integration with joint service automated information systems.
Headquartered in San Diego, The Titan Corporation is a provider of comprehensive information and communications systems solutions and services to the Department of Defense, intelligence agencies, and other federal government customers. The company has approximately 10,000 employees and annualized sales of approximately $1.4 billion.
